01/16/2004 11:28 AMNYPL Offers Free Wi-Fi
"Free
Wi-Fi Service at 53 branches of NYPL!!! Suweeeeeet!!" [Library
Stuff]
Overall, this is great news, and NYPL has even posted an informational
page about this on its web site (including a list of the specific
locations).
While it's great to see NYPL run with this, I'm worried
that there is one little caveat:
"The Wi-Fi service is funded through the Federal Universal Service
Discount program."
That's the scientific term for "filtered internet access," and
technically it should mean that your access will be
filtered by default if you take
advantage of NYPL's service. What's more disconcerting is that the
page explaining Wi-Fi -- that even offers troubleshooting help and
lists limitations and disclaimers -- doesn't note this anywhere
on it. Even worse, CIPA requires the Library be able to turn off
the filter when requested by an adult, and NYPL's page doesn't note
that you can request this. So if this is true, I guess that's actually
a pretty big caveat.
Thanks
again, CIPA!
